About Winery and Wines

Quinta do Estanho appears in the First Wine Demarcation, “De Feitoria” in 1757. It is located in the left river bank of Pinhão River, at a medium altitude of 300 metres. It has produced QUALITY wines for several generations. In 1987, its owner, Jaime Acácio Queiroz Cardoso, became the second Producer – Bottler – Exporter in the entire Douro Region, selling the wine directly to the national and international markets. Quinta do Estanho invests in the QUALITY of its Wines, all produced according to traditional methods, crushed by foot in granite presses with prolonging fermentation, selection of grape varieties, etc. … The Quinta do Estanho became one of the first companies of the sector which launched in 1987 the Port Wines 20 Years Old and the Old White Special. In 1988, we launched our first Douro Red Wine V.Q.P.R.D. 1985. We have received excellent comments. Motivated by the great success of its Wines and aiming at expansion, it purchased in 1990 the Quinta dos Corvos, located in the opposite river bank, with 25 h.a., being the Wines produced in this Quinta of an outstanding quality. In 1992 it approves its first Vintage – 1989, classified as VERY GOOD by I.V.P. (Douro and Port Wine Institute). Since then and considering the STRONG QUALITY of its Wines it has also approved the ones from 1990, 1991, 1994, 1995, 1996, 1997, 1998 and 2000. In 1997, we launched the first version of our website. It was a great success. In 1998, we started to participate in Competitions of well-known credibility. Since then we have been awarded 104 QUALITY PRIZES. In 2000 we have launched our first Top Quality Douros, the varietal, Quinta do Estanho Tinta Roriz 1999 and the Reserva 1989, and later the Tinta Roriz 2000 and Reserva 2000 and 2001, awarded and positively criticised in the press.
